Core Viewpoint - The Chinese government is actively promoting the "Technology Board" in the bond market to support technology-driven companies and venture capital institutions, addressing their unique financing challenges [1][2]. Group 1: Technology Board Initiatives - The "Technology Board" allows issuers to flexibly issue bonds in installments, simplifies information disclosure requirements, and reduces certain issuance and transaction fees [1]. - The initiative primarily supports venture capital institutions, which are crucial for early-stage, small, and hard technology investments, facing challenges such as light assets and long investment cycles [1]. - A risk-sharing tool for technology innovation bonds has been created, with the central bank providing low-cost re-lending funds [1]. Group 2: Market Response and Future Plans - Currently, around 100 institutions are either registered or have issued technology innovation bonds, totaling over 250 billion yuan [2]. - The government aims to closely monitor and continue advancing the "Technology Board," while also improving the supporting mechanisms to enhance its effectiveness [2].
